Senior Backend Engineers
Luxembourg - Luxembourg
Job Summary
Job Description
Tasks:
- Develop maintain test and deploy SpringBoot web portals applications components and libraries using Java and Spring framework.
- Collaborate with team leads tech leads business analysts developers and other testers to understand requirements and ensure consistency and coherence of requirements;
- Deploy and monitor applications on-prem and in cloud containerized environment
Mandatory Requirements:
- University Degree at a related field 10 years of experience
- Java 17 (preferably 21 or higher)
- Spring Framework 6.x (or higher) & Spring Boot 3.x (or higher)
- JPA / Hibernate
- Web services (REST SOAP); asynchronous communication using event streaming (Kafka)
- JUnit/TestNG; Mockito or similar mocking framework
- DevOps: Maven Git CI/CD pipelines (preferable Azure DevOps) containers (Docker) cloud (preferable Azure)
- Auth/Authz using OIDC/OAuth
Would be a big plus:
- For one profile we would need experience with integration technologies and micro-services preferably with Apache Camel (but Spring Integration would be a plus)
- Full stack web development with a JavaScript framework (preferably React)
- Process/workflow engine experience (eg: Temporal)
Key Skills
About Company
30 employees
Welcome to Sansaone, a dynamic force in the realm of ICT talent acquisition. Born out of a passion for excellence and a vision for connecting outstanding professionals with forward-thinking organizations, we stand as a beacon for strategic recruitment solutions in the Information and ... View more